Longtown, MO vs Wheatland, MO
The cost of living difference between Longtown, MO and Wheatland, MO is dramatic. Wheatland is 44.7% cheaper than Longtown,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Longtown has a cost index of 80 while Wheatland sits at 56,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
When it comes to buying, median home values in Longtown are $125,000 compared to $83,800 in Wheatland, a 49% gap.
Median household income in Longtown is $78,125 compared to $28,068 in Wheatland (+178.3%). While Longtown is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income.
